1. 中文乱码 参考下面的文章
https://my.oschina.net/aruan/blog/418980
2. excel工作表名称:
修改源码:增加一个工作表名字段:
worksheet:'worksheet',
3. excel文件名: 设置tableName无效, 观察源码得知tableName不是用来设置文件名,这个修改麻烦点。
修改源码:
a. 页面html 增加一个 超链接ID:
<a id="export_a" class="btn btn-success btn-sm" @click="exportExcel"><i class="fa fa-file-excel-o"></i> 导出</a>
b. 配置修改如下:
$('#dataTable').tableExport({
type:'excel',
escape:'false',
worksheet: '称重记录',
fileName: '称重记录周报',
alinkId: 'export_a',
});
c. 修改源码:增加一个工作表名字段:
fileName:'fileName',
d. 修改源码:导出部分修改如下
// window.open('data:application/vnd.ms-'+defaults.type+';filename=exportData.doc;' + base64data);
document.getElementById(options.alinkId).href ='data:application/vnd.ms-'+defaults.type+';' + base64data;//必须是a标签,否则无法
document.getElementById(options.alinkId).download = options.fileName;
分享到:
相关推荐
解决tableExport导出到excel中文乱码,解决tableExport导出到excel中文乱码,解决tableExport导出到excel中文乱码,解决tableExport导出到excel中文乱码
在压缩包中,"tableExport_html表格导出excel等多种格式"可能包含了tableExport.js文件以及其他相关的示例文件,帮助用户了解如何在项目中集成和使用这个工具。通常,这些示例会包含一个HTML文件,演示如何在表格...
然后,通过在HTML页面中引入`tableExport.js`和相关的类型导出插件(如`excel.js`、`pdf.js`),我们可以启用导出功能。 ```html <script src="https://code.jquery.com/jquery-3.6.0.min.js"></script> ...
总结来说,"tableExport导出Excel/PDF/PNG/SVC/XML/JSON方法扩展"是一个强大且全面的数据导出工具,它优化了解决方案中的多个关键问题,如Excel样式定制、PDF中文支持、PNG导出性能提升,以及对SVC和XML/JSON的支持...
自从上次用bootstrap table就一直没有解决导出excel的关题,网上找到的那更改tableExport.js和jquery.base64.js的方法虽然可以正常导出,但中文依旧乱码... 解决方法终归是有的....现将文件分享给大家. 里面有table...
这个“tableexport导出excel中文无乱码demo”就是针对中文字符在Excel中导出时可能出现的乱码问题提供的一种解决方案。 首先,我们来理解`tableexport`的工作原理。`tableexport`库监听HTML表格,当用户触发导出...
网上和官网上下载的tableExport.js,大多数都是不支持中文table导出Excel的,本资源修改了里面的tableExport.js以及jquery.base64.js这两文件,可以支持中文导出,解决导出的Excel中文乱码问题
在导出Excel或PNG时,数据会被转换成Base64字符串,这样可以在前端直接显示或者通过Ajax发送到服务器,无需额外的文件上传操作。 然而,当处理包含中文字符的数据时,可能会遇到乱码的问题。这是因为中文字符在不同...
标题 "jquery 导出excel tableExport" 涉及的是使用 jQuery 库与 tableExport 插件来实现网页表格数据导出为 Excel 文件的功能。jQuery 是一个广泛使用的 JavaScript 库,它简化了 DOM 操作、事件处理和Ajax交互等...
javascript代码可以将HTML的table表格转换成excel表格。var table = document.getElementById("table")[removed]; export2Excel(table, '导出.xls');
Bootstrap Table表格插件及数据导出(可导出Excel2003及Exce2007) 先将bootstrap-table-export.js、tableExport.js、FileSaver.min.js、xlsx.core.min.js引入下载页面 修改bootstrap-table-export.js文件里...
1. **多格式支持**:TableExport支持导出为CSV、XLS(Excel)、XLSX、ODS、PDF、TXT、JSON、XML等多种格式,满足不同场景的需求。 2. **自定义样式**:你可以根据项目需求调整导出数据的样式,比如字体、颜色、边框...
要使用TableExport插件,首先确保在项目中引入jQuery库和TableExport插件的相关文件。在提供的压缩包中,`index.html`是示例网页,`bootstrap`目录包含了Bootstrap框架的样式文件,`src`和`dist`目录则分别包含了...
综上所述,解决tableExport在导出Excel和PDF时的中文乱码问题,主要涉及到正确配置插件、设置HTML页面和服务器的字符编码,以及处理数据源和字体设置。通过这些方法,我们可以确保在跨平台和跨格式的数据交换中,...
标题"“Ligerui Table导出excel 支持样式、冻结行列、图片等导出”"指出了LigerUI Table导出Excel功能的三个主要特色: 1. **原样式导出**:此功能意味着LigerUI Table在导出数据时,会尽可能地保留表格在网页上...
TableExport是一款可以将HTML表格导出为Excel xlsx格式、xls格式,以及csv和txt文件的jQuery插件。TableExport插件使用简单,默认使用Bootstrap的CSS表格样式,也支持普通的HTML表格。
在网页中,将HTML表格的数据导出到Excel文件是一种常见的需求,这可以帮助用户方便地管理和分析数据。在给定的场景中,我们主要涉及到的技术包括HTML、JavaScript(JS)、以及可能用于服务器端处理的Java(jsp)。...
TableExport是与Bootstrap Table配套使用的插件,用于将表格数据导出为多种格式,如Excel、CSV、PDF等。在处理中文数据时,可能会遇到字符乱码或不显示的问题,但通过正确的配置,我们可以确保这些中文内容在导出时...
《使用jQuery实现Table到Excel的导出功能》 在现代Web开发中,用户常常需要将网页上的表格数据导出为Excel文件,以便于数据分析、存储或共享。jQuery.table2excel.js是一个非常实用的插件,它能帮助开发者轻松地...
本教程将详细介绍如何利用Blob和Export2Excel这两个JavaScript库来实现在Vue项目中导出Excel文件。 首先,Blob.js是一个处理Blob对象的JavaScript库,Blob对象是Web API中用于存储不可变的、原始数据的类文件对象。...